I got my dented Pioneer VSX-921 swapped over to the VSX-2021 (albeit I have to swap this one AGAIN due to the right analogue CD channel has a loose connection and only work if i hold the Interconnector in place).

Anyway. I have it wired through stereo at the moment. But i have some small micro hifi speakers lying around and thought I wire it up for the 2 rear surround speakers and see if i can get a 4.0 surround sound set up.

Nothing. Nada. Zilch.

No sound coming through the rear, the menu still showing stereo. Do I need to complete the set and get a centre and a sub in order for it to out put the other 3.1 channels?

You almost certainly need to change the setting on the amp. If you have it in Stereo it'll only output in stereo. Need to put it into Dolby, or if it has it, a 7 channel stereo mode.

Cant imagine why you would want to do this without a centre or sub though, would sound awful.

I don't do Pioneer, so I can't help with the specific settings.

If your source is stereo then you're looking for a stereo expander mode like DPLIIx or some other DSP mode.

If you want 5.1 to play properly, you'll want to go into speaker setup and turn on phantom centre and LFE to front speakers.

Stop wasting time farting about with surround settings and input signals.

Just go in to the speaker set up menus and use the test tones. That will show you instantly if you have the speakers connected correctly.

Front L&R - Full
Center - None
Surround - Small
Rear Surround - None
Sub - to whatever you have, it's either Yes of No

Then get the tones on and cycle round the speakers - Front left, front right, rear right, rear left, (sub if fitted), front left and so on and so on

If there's no sound from the rear speakers then, Raymond, go look at the manual and plug then in the correct holes.
 
Does your receiver have a matrix mixer or something so you can mix the C channel into L & R channels?

5.1 without mixing will be annoying as you won't be able to hear the centre channel, which is where 99% of dialogue comes from.
